WebJerry Dean Lumpe was an American professional baseball player and coach. He had a 12-season career in Major League Baseball, primarily as a second baseman, for the New York Yankees , Kansas City Athletics and Detroit Tigers ,[2] played in two World Series, and was selected to the 1964 American League All-Star team. Jerry Lumpe was born in Lincoln, MO and grew up in nearby Warsaw, where the local baseball field is named after him. He attended high school in Warsaw where he excelled in basketball and American Legion Baseball. In 1950-’51, Lumpe played baseball for the Sedalia Chiefs in the Central Missouri Ban Johnson League. posts in police department

"Pete" and Anna Lumpe in Lincoln ... WebMar 1, 1996 · Jerry Lumpe hit 47 home runs during his career, 31 while playing at home, 16 while on the road. Jerry Lumpe hit 21 solo homers, 18 with a single runner on base, 7 with two men on base, and 1 grand slams. Lumpe homered off 39 different pitchers during his career, connected most often while batting second in the lineup, and drove in 82 total runs …
